Easy hiking trails around Lisnasure offer accessible outdoor experiences through parks and along water features. The region is characterized by gentle landscapes, including urban green spaces and paths beside lakes and rivers. These routes provide opportunities for short, leisurely walks suitable for various fitness levels. The terrain is generally flat with minimal elevation changes, making it ideal for beginner hikers and families.

January 18, 2023, Lurgan Park Lake

A pretty lake with a lovely path for cycling / walking around. The lake is also popular with anglers.

Are there any easy circular walks in the Lisnasure area?

Yes, many of the easy trails around Lisnasure are circular, offering convenient starting and ending points. Examples include the Pavilion in the Park – Lurgan Park Lake loop from Lurgan and the Broad Water Cycle Path loop from Moira, both providing pleasant round trips.

What kind of views or scenery can I expect on easy hikes in Lisnasure?

Easy hikes in Lisnasure offer diverse and pleasant scenery. You can expect tranquil lake paths, such as those around Lurgan Park Lake, and accessible waterside routes like the Broad Water Cycle Path. The region is characterized by urban parks and gentle landscapes, providing a mix of natural beauty and well-maintained green spaces.

Are there any interesting landmarks or attractions along the easy trails?

Yes, several easy trails pass by or are close to interesting landmarks. For instance, the Dromore Castle loop from Dromore Cathedral of Christ the Redeemer offers historical interest. You can also find attractions like Craigavon Lakes and the Craigavon Lakes Waterwheel near some of the routes.
